How to remove another user's games from my library?
I searched this problem a few different ways on the googles and so far nothing has worked.

A friend and I shared our Steam libraries. We logged in on each other's computers, did all the codes, and we were able to play each other's games so long as we weren't playing them at the same time. It's not the Family View thing, as none of those settings have ever affected it. I did not use them at the time we set up the library sharing. Family View and Family Sharing is different, so I am assuming. I still use Family Sharing with my father and his computer, and that's fine.

Long story short, that friend and I don't get along anymore. I revoked their access to my library, but I still had access to their games on my computer. I kept seeing their name on my account and I kept being notified that their library was available to me periodically throughout the day. I sent them an email to revoke access to me hoping that would work - something I loathed doing, but I wanted it gone and so I had to establish that contact.

I got no response from them, but my library did update to say "Other Games" instead of "[USER]'s Games." But it is all otherwise still there, it still pops up notifications to say I'm sharing a blank user's library, and I still want it gone. I don't want to see it. I don't want it "available" to me now or later or ever. I have none of their games installed. I have tried logging off and back on to Steam manually, and changing my Steam password. I even enabled Family View and then disabled it again, but as I mentioned before, that was not the service we had set things up through.

How do I remove this person's library from mine for good?

999999999 May 21, 2018 @ 5:39pm 
Then, exit Steam, delete everything in the Steam folder except "Steam.exe" and "SteamApps" and double-click that Steam.exe.

Log in again.
